We are running into an issue that when we use anchor links on a page, the page will bring you down to section you click, but its goes further down than the start of the anchor link.  

Does anyone know if there is a way to adjust where it shifts you to on the page?  Ideally we would have show the header and the content to the side of it but in all cases, users need to scroll up a little to view the start of the content.

Do you get the same behavior when the content is outside of a table?  I am wondering if it has something to do with the table and might be a bug.

I do but i found out the users was not using the Anchor macro (duh) instead they were just using the heading Link in the URL.  Once we updated to the anchor macro and adjusted the table, it worked as intended.
